Associate Justice Elias Finley Johnson


Tenure: October 03, 1903 - April 01, 1933
Appointed by: Theodore Roosevelt

Birthdate: June 24, 1861
Died: August 01, 1933
Place of Birth: Van Wert, Ohio

Education:
  1. Bachelor of Science, National University, Lebanon, Ohio
  2. Bachelor of Laws, University of Michigan, 1890
Professional Career:
  1. Member of the Ohio House of Representatives, 1883 – 1887
  2. Assistant Instructor and later Instructor in Law, 1890 – 1894
  3. Associate Professor, University of Michigan, 1894 – 1895
  4. Professor of Law, University of Michigan, 1895 – 1901
  5. Judge, CFI of Pangasinan, 1901
  6. Associate Justice, Supreme Court, October 3, 1903
  7. Resigned on April 1, 1933
  8. Member, Board of Regents, University of Philippines
